Jericho Supporters Gather In Springfield To Protest Firing and "Censorship"

Supporters of former KSGF radio personality Vincent David Jericho convened for a "support Vince rally/party" in Springfield yesterday to stand, pay tribute and raise a little money for Jericho.  

Jericho has not publicly explained why he was fired from the radio station, but former KY3 reporter Dave Catanese stated in late December that his sources believed the dismissal "definitely had to do with his constant barrage of attacks on Congressman Roy Blunt and Mavis Busiek."

Catanese: Jericho's Departure Connected to "His Constant Barrage of Attacks" on Blunt & Busiek

As Dave Catanese first reported Monday, uber-conservative radio host David Vincent Jericho is no longer working as a radio host for KSGF in Springfield.

Speaking the next day in an online exit interview of sorts, Catanese shared more of what he's heard about Jericho's departure:

I talked to some political people yesterday, and they, you know, they're hinting that this definitely had to do with his constant barrage of attacks on Congressman Roy Blunt and Mavis Busiek, the 7th District [Congressional Republican Committee] Executive Director. They're not saying that Roy Blunt got somebody fired, but they're saying that there was a build up there and that had to do something with him leaving.

Now, we don't know if he left, or if he was fired, or how that went down -- that's why, you know, we'd like to hear from him about it to know more. 

Details are still fuzzy, but it's interesting timing, at least.  I mean, he'd been there about five years, and was pretty controversial with a lot of the stuff he said, but he did have a following. So it it's going to be interesting to see where those people, his listeners, go and what they say about this and who they blame.

There's obviously a lot more to this story that needs to be flushed out.
